Yesterday was a glorious day with 5.4 hours of strong sunshine, which combined with the warm southerly wind pushed the thermometer to a maximum of 19.4C at 15.17. That made yesterday the warmest March day since 28th March 2012, being 9C above the long-term average. The UV level at 4.0 was at its highest since September 28th last year.
The cloudy night and continuing southerly breeze meant another very mild night with a minimum occurring just before 8am with a reading of 10.3C. There was a brief shower amounting to 0.4mm early this morning. Today has dawned overcast as the weather front exits east.
